Tingcheng Li is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Polymers and Plastics and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Tingcheng Li has authored 68 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 33 papers in Organic Chemistry, 30 papers in Polymers and Plastics and 24 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Tingcheng Li’s work include Dendrimers and Hyperbranched Polymers (18 papers), Organometallic Complex Synthesis and Catalysis (17 papers) and Carbon dioxide utilization in catalysis (15 papers). Tingcheng Li is often cited by papers focused on Dendrimers and Hyperbranched Polymers (18 papers), Organometallic Complex Synthesis and Catalysis (17 papers) and Carbon dioxide utilization in catalysis (15 papers). Tingcheng Li collaborates with scholars based in China, Australia and United States. Tingcheng Li's co-authors include Daohong Zhang, Junheng Zhang, Aiqing Zhang, Guangyong Xie, Menghe Miao, Tianxi Liu, Wei Huang, Dongyuan Zhao, Jie Fan and Bo Tu and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Nature Communications and Chemistry of Materials.
